D-Link PowerLine AV2 2000 Gigabit Network Extender Kit

The D-Link PowerLine AV2 2000 Gigabit Network Extender Kit (model DHP-701AV) is a bit of a disappointment. Supporting the latest PowerLine AV2 2000 standard, the kit promises to deliver up to 2,000Mbps, but in our testing, its real-world speed maxes out at just about 400Mbps.

The D-Link DHP-701AV kit delivers top power-line performance and can be set up and ready to go in less than a minute; The adapter has an indicator light that helps determine the fastest wall socket to plug into

This kit is a lot more expensive than other power-line kits that have similar performance, and the included adapters are bulky without featuring a pass-through socket; The kit doesn't perform anywhere near the advertised 2,000 Mbps speed

D-Link DHP-701AV 2000Mbps AV2 2000 Powerline Adapter Kit

The DHP-701AV is a powerline adapter kit which uses the electrical lines in your home to transmit data, meaning you don't have to run traditional Ethernet cables or worry about the limited range of a wireless connection. The DHP-701AV is rated for 2000Mbps, which is extremely fast for such a device.

» Simple plug and play operation; » Provides high speed data transfers; » Ready to stream HD and 4K content; » Low power mode lets the devices draw up to 85% less electricity; » Expandable - up to 16 adapters can be added to your "powerline network

» Was expecting it to be even faster; » Included CAT5 cables (not CAT5e or even CAT6; » No power outlet pass-through provided

Bought this to replace my TrendNet AV500 kit which was rather unstable and kept disconnecting randomly. With my old router (Asus RT-N53), it was rather unstable (especially when booting my computer, it would take about 5 minutes before the connection was well established and it stopped crashing),...

Really fast for powerline; Stable when you have a good router; Allows you to use the other outlet on a 2-outlet plug; Works with older AV500 powerline adapters; Works with other manufacturers' powerline adapters; Did I mention fast

Unstable if your router is meh (at least it was with mine until I changed it; Nowhere near gigabit speeds unless you're on the same outlet; but that's to be expected
